What are lithium-ion battery separators?
Lithium-ion battery separators are receiving increased consideration from the scientific community. Single-layer and multilayer separators are well-established technologies, and the materials used span from polyolefins to blends and composites of fluorinated polymers.
How are high-safety lithium battery separators made?
The technological progression of high-safety lithium battery separators follows a clear trajectory: starting with PP separators manufactured via the dry process, moving to PE separators using the wet process, advancing to single- or multilayer-coated films, and culminating in novel separator designs.
What are the requirements for a lithium ion battery separator?
Nowadays, separators have new important requirements; for example, separators for electric vehicles or energy storage stations need high thermal and mechanical stability, together with a high electrolyte wettability . Li-ion batteries experience critical issues when operated at extreme temperatures.
Why is a lithium ion battery separator important?
The separator has an active role in the cell because of its influence on energy and power densities, safety, and cycle life. In this review, we highlighted new trends and requirements of state-of-art Li-ion battery separators.
